Germany managed to narrowly avoid a third consecutive quarter of GDP contraction. Not enough to jump to the ceiling, however, and companies seem to be well aware of this.

Why is this important?

Germany, Europe’s largest economy, is going through difficult times. Long perceived as the locomotive of the EU, it has been dragging its feet for many months. It is even likely that the German economy will end the year in the red.

In news : the recession officially avoided, the bosses increasingly pessimistic.

This Friday, we learned that Germany had emerged from recession in the second quarter. At the same time, the business confidence index continued to plunge.
